Waters Corporation provides analytical workflow systems through its Waters and TA segments, including instruments for liquid chromatography and mass spectrometry, thermal analysis, rheometry, and calorimetry, along with chromatography columns, consumables, software that interfaces with its instruments, and post-warranty service plans. Its technologies are used in areas such as drug discovery and development, protein analysis, nutritional safety, and environmental testing, and in evaluating materials and formulations for industrial and healthcare uses.
Waters Corporation makes and sells analytical instruments and related solutions, including liquid chromatography and mass spectrometry systems, plus thermal analysis and related software-based offerings, and it earns money from both products and ongoing services such as post-warranty service plans.
Because Waters sells sophisticated analytical instruments (product revenue) and also supports them with post-warranty services and other support products, its profit engine is tied to sustaining an installed base and maintaining recurring service and support demand alongside new instrument sales.
